With the rapid development of China's aircraft industry,the manufacturing enterprise of aviation standard parts are confronied with both opportunity and challenge. It has become a critical topic to improve management level and competitiveness of our manufacturing enterprise of aviation standard parts. The market competition is becoming fiercer and fiercer,and the individuality and diversity of consumers'demand is increasing,which induce manufacturers to speed up the renovation. And the production of the manufacturing enterprise of aviation standard parts is facing more new features and problems.For the continuous development of manufacturing enterprise of aviation standard parts, the production system is facing the multi-categories and cross-batch manufacturing environment within batch management. Firstly, because of the aircraft industry's special characteristics, there are very high requirements for aviation standard parts'performance and quality, and the production'organization and management must be based on the principle of synchronous furnace and common-batch manufacturing of batch management. The batch management of manufacturing enterprise of aviation standard parts has strict demands and restrictions. Because the aviation standard parts should keep the same materials, performance, quality and service life, the product's producing must be in common-batch with synchronous furnace original material, the same production equipments, and even the same group of workers.Secondly, aviation standard parts purchased in medium or small batch for the development aviation production. And the case-hardened product is purchased in mass batch. So manufacturing enterprise of aviation standard parts'is facing the feature of multi-item and cross-batch production, with medium, small and mass batch. The production's organization and management of the manufacturing enterprise of aviation standard parts is very complex in such manuf-acturing environment. And it is hard to improve the productive efficiency of the produc-tion system. So more and more enterprises Introduce cellular production to improve the market-changing adaptive capacity, the productive efficiency of production system, and shorten the time of production cycle and due dates.Based on summarizing the research and the development situation at home and abroad of cellular manufacturing, the process of multi-categories and cross-batch manufacturing enterprise's bringing out, the batch management and the current production situation are studied and analyzed in this paper. In connection with the condition of multi-categories and cross-batch produce, the manufacturing cell formation in manufacturing with limited manufacturing resources. And the information entropy was used to constructing evaluating indexes of reconfigurability of process of works. Based on the indexes, a manufacturing cell formation model is proposed. Secondly, a case of manufacturing cell formation in a multi-categories and cross-batch production enterprise, was studied by applying the model and Arena simulation software, and the improvement and optimization methods were proposed to enhance the production efficient of the workshop production system.
